In her book, “The High-Heeled Leader: Embrace Your Feminine Power In Life And Work,” author Katie Day shows women how to progress in their career without sacrificing their sense of self.
This excerpt, from Chapter 13, “The Power Of The Feminine At Work,” lays out negative business behaviors that can breed a culture of distrust. She also goes into positive traits that can lead to a culture of collaboration and sustainability, as well as tips for building networks and finding your voice as a business leader.
“The High-Heeled Leader: Embrace Your Feminine Power In Life And Work” was published by Balboa Press. ISBN-10: 145255126X; ISBN-13: 978-1-45255-126-5.
